Culinary discoveries: what to eat in and around Merso di Sopra
Friuli-Venezia Giulia is a cultural kitchen, and Merso di Sopra is a perfect doorway to its flavors. Start with rustic staples and then explore refined regional dishes in nearby towns. Highlights include:
- Frico, a cheese-and-potato fry-up that gets its character from Montasio cheese, often served with polenta or sautéed onions
- Jota, a hearty soup with beans, sauerkraut, potatoes, and smoked pork—comfort in a bowl
- Gulash-style stews and seasonal game dishes in autumn and winter
- Polenta con funghi or polenta con spezzatino—polenta serves as a comforting foundation for many regional toppings
- Gubana and other nut-filled pastries for a sweet finish
- Local wines such as Friulano, Sauvignon, Ribolla Gialla, and Picolit to pair with meals

Cultural and historical adventures nearby
Dating back to Roman times and beyond, the Friuli region is a living museum of architecture, art, and local traditions. Staying in Merso di Sopra puts you within reach of several culturally rich day trips:
- Aquileia: A UNESCO site with remarkable mosaics, an ancient forum, and a museum that narrates a powerful story of trade, colonization, and daily life in the Roman era.
- Cividale del Friuli: A town of Lombard and medieval influences, overlooking the Natisone River, with a fascinating bridge, the National Archaeological Museum, and the magnificent Duomo di Santa Maria Annunziata.
- San Daniele del Friuli: World-famous for its ham, San Daniele offers a unique food-focused day trip with guided tastings and panoramic views of the surrounding hillside.
- Udine city center: A short drive away, Udine offers elegant piazzas, a grand castle, and markets where you can mingle with locals and learn about regional crafts and history.
